SLX Programming
Any option displayed on screen will generally “time out” after five seconds.
SLX4 Receiver Programming
Group Selection
Allows manual selection of a frequency group. Pressing select increases the group number
by one. When the correct frequency is displayed, either wait five seconds for the screen to time
out, or press sync. For best results when operating multiple systems, set all systems to a single
group; then set each system to a unique channel within that group.
For more information on frequency groups and channels, see “Frequency Band Selection” on
page 2.
Manual Channel Selection
Allows manual selection of a frequency channel. Pressing select increases the channel num-
ber by one.When the correct frequency is displayed, either wait five seconds for the screen to
time out, or press sync.
Display Frequency
Displays the current frequency in MHz for approximately 5 seconds. Press and hold to in-
crease display length.
Lock or Unlock Receiver Settings
Hold down the select key and press menu to lock or unlock the receiver. When locked, the
current receiver settings cannot be changed.
Antenna Status
Indicates RF activity. Only one antenna is active at any one time.
Transmitter Battery Status
Indicates a low transmitter battery charge.
Full Group Warning
The FULL warning indicates that all available channels in the currently selected group are in
use. When this occurs, reprogram all systems to an alternate group.
Press either the menu or select button to exit the warning screen.
